•GAP: As the rollers are lifted, the GAP is measured digitally. The value is shown as a percentage. No GAP equals 000%, completely in the up positions equals 100%.
•PRS: PRS refers to the amount of downward pressure being applied to the Main Rollers. The value is shown as a percentage. FIGURE 5 shows the PRS is set for 30%. No Pressure will equal 000%, maximum pressure will read 100%.

3.Top Temp:
•When pressed, permits increasing or decreasing of the top set temperature by turning the MASTER DIAL and is indicated on the control panel display. Range is 32°F- 300°F.
4.Bottom Temp:
•When pressed, permits increasing or decreasing of the bottom set temperature by turning the MASTER DIAL and is indicated on the control panel display. Range is 32°F- 300°F.

A. Power ON/OFF (I/O):
Located at the back left of the machine applies power to the laminator. The control panel display will illuminate when position marked “I” is pushed. The Off position, marked “O” removes power from the laminator.
B. Control Panel (FIGURE 1)
1.Main display Read out:
•Illuminates when the laminator is plugged in and POWER ON/OFF is in the on, (I), position. Displays settings for the top heater, bottom heater, speed, job mode, and ready/wait.
•TOP: Refers to the Top Main Rollers temperatures setting and Current Temperature.
•BOT: Refers to the Bottom Main Rollers temperatures setting and Current Temperature.
•MODE: Displays the Direction the rollers are set to... In FIGURE 5, the MODE is shown in the “FWRD” position.
•SPEED: Speed is displayed in Feet per Minute or ft/mn. FIGURE 5 Displays the Speed set at 8ft.

6.Cooling:
•When pressed, turns on the cooling fans. When pressed again, turns off the cooling fans.
7.Measure:
•When pressed, allows the operator to view the amount of linear feet that the machine has run.
8.Reset:
•When pressed, permits the operator to rest the linear feet counter.
9.Stop:
•When pressed, the rollers will stop rotating.
10.Rear:
•When pressed, the rollers will allow the operator to run the machine in reverse or the rear.
11.Forward:
•When pressed, the rollers will allow the operator to run the machine in forward mode or from the front.
